New Delhi. The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) will run a nationwide campaign from February 1 to 12 to make the information about the provisions of the budget accessible to the common citizens. Chief Ministers and State Presidents of BJP ruled states, Leader of Opposition will hold a press conference on February 2 on the budget provisions. BJP’s central ministers are going to hold press conferences and conferences in 50 cities across the country on 4 and 5 February. All the MPs of BJP will also do programs regarding the budget in their parliamentary constituencies under this campaign. The BJP MP will inform the party workers and the people of his area about the nuances of the budget.
MPs will go to their constituencies and tell people what is special for them in the budget and what benefits they can get from it in the coming times. For this campaign, BJP has formed a committee, whose convenor has been made former Deputy Chief Minister of Bihar and Rajya Sabha MP Sushil Modi. BJP wants that the provisions of the budget should be taken to the block level by organizing conferences in all the districts of the country. On February 1, Union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man will present the budget for the current financial year in Parliament.
PM Narendra Modi had said – information about government schemes should reach everyone
This will be the last full budget of the current Narendra Modi government. In such a situation, it is being speculated that the budget will be populist and there may be something or the other for all age groups. Recently, a meeting of the Council of Ministers was held under the chairmanship of Prime Minister Narendra Modi, in that meeting also the PM had advised that information about government schemes should be made available to the common people.
